PSNI charge man in connection with Belfast drugs seizure

A 28-year-old man has been charged following a drugs seizure in Belfast.

Cocaine, heroin and cannabis worth an estimated £1.2m was discovered when police stopped a car on the West Bank Road on Friday night.

The seizure involved officers from the PSNI's Reactive and Organised Crime Branch.

The man will appear in court tomorrow.
